Restore the last IME visiblity of the app window when allowed
Since when bring an existing app task to foreground or quick switching app task with gesture navigation will first see the task snapshot during app transition, If the task previously focused and shown IME, even the task may hide IME when switching to the next task, As the goal of go/ime-transition-improve-s mentioned, if the task is still focused by editor, we should keep the original focused IME shown and keep the input connection focused state when navigating back to the original task. Bug: 166736352 Test: atest CtsInputMethodTestcases Test: manual by focusing app with an editor to show keyboard, switch the app task to the next with gesture nav and then switched back, expected the soft-keyboard is still shown.
